Economy & Jobs

Chinle residents earn a median household income of $46,458 , which is 38% below the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$21,033. The unemployment rate stands at 6.8% (89% above the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 35.1%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 630 business establishments, including 62 restaurants.

Housing & Cost of Living

The median home value in Chinle is $38,000 , 87% below the national median of $281,900. Zillow estimates the typical home at $394,556. Median rent is $504/month, with 13.4% of renters spending more than 30% of income on housing. The cost of living index is 100.7 (100 = national average). The median home was built in 1991.

Safety & Crime

Chinle reports 783 violent crimes per 100,000 residents , which is 106% above the national average of 380/100K. Property crime is 4,878/100K.

Education

23.0% of adults in Chinle hold a bachelor's degree or higher (32% below the national average). 84.9% have completed high school. Local schools score 3.3/10 in standardized testing.

Climate & Weather

Chinle has an average annual temperature of 54°F (12°C). Winters average 31°F in January while summers reach 77°F in July. The area gets 330 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 8.8 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 45.
